Product Detailed Parameters

  • Description:IC MOD RABBIT 2000 22.1MHZ 512KB
  • Series:RabbitCore®
  • Mfr:Digi
  • Package:Bulk
  • Module/Board Type:MPU Core
  • Core Processor:Rabbit 2000
  • Co-Processor:-
  • Speed:22.1MHz
  • Flash Size:512KB
  • RAM Size:512KB
  • Connector Type:2 IDC Headers 2x13
  • Size / Dimension:1.600" L x 2.300" W (41.00mm x 58.00mm)
  • Operating Temperature:-40°C ~ 70°C
